Q1: What if my garage is poorly insulated?
A: Add 20-30% to the calculated BTU for poorly insulated spaces, or use 0.18 instead of 0.133 in the formula.
Q2: How do I calculate garage volume?
A: Multiply length × width × height in feet. For example: 20ft × 15ft × 8ft = 2,400 ft³.
Q3: What's a typical ΔT value?
A: For heating to 60°F when it's 20°F outside, ΔT = 40°F. Adjust based on your climate and comfort needs.
Q4: Can I use this for other spaces?
A: Yes, it works for any space, but insulation factors may vary more significantly in non-garage applications.
Q5: What about ceiling height variations?
A: Use average height if your garage has sloped ceilings or varying heights.
